CVE-2026-40458Network attack vector

Account changes via colliding CSRF token hashes

Published Apr 17, 2026 · Updated Apr 17, 2026

Cross-site request forgery in pac4j 5.x before 5.7.10 and 6.x before 6.4.1 allows attackers to alter accounts via forged requests. The pac4j-core CSRF support relies on deterministic String.hashCode() output, allowing a computed 32-bit collision to validate a forged token. A victim must visit attacker-controlled content while authenticated; forged requests can update profiles, change passwords, link accounts, or invoke other exposed state changes.
